Series

Gregor Demarkian

Cover - Jane Haddam - Gregor Demarkian - Book 30 - One of Our Own
Jane Haddam: Gregor Demarkian - Book 30 - One of Our Own
Series
Cover - Jane Haddam - Gregor Demarkian - Book 30 - One of Our Own
Gregor Demarkian - Book 30 - One of Our Own
Jane Haddam